**Q: Why do LiftSim dispatch results differ between runs?**

LiftSim seeds passenger arrivals randomly unless a fixed seed is supplied in the scenario file. If a customer reports inconsistent results, ask whether they set a seed. Deterministic mode instructions and known scheduler quirks are listed on the page below.

wiki page, bagef-yajof: https://sentry.sivrelcloud.corp/board

**Q: Why does DeployBot show "stale" on my review branch?**

DeployBot polls the Fenwick pipeline every 90 seconds. If a build finishes between polls, status lags briefly. "Stale" also appears when the branch hasn't been rebased against mainline in 48 hours — the bot refuses to report status it can't verify.

Fix: rebase, push, then re-trigger with `/deploy status refresh` in the channel. Do not approve a review while the badge is stale.

Full polling and escalation rules are documented on the internal runbook page here:

wiki page, kahog-hahig: https://vault.zemvargrid.internal/display/deploy/repo/settings/merge_requests/job/settings/6f3b933774dbc5320a4daa18

**Management Meeting Minutes — Marketing Budget**

Attendees: Priya Handel, Joss Meriток... Joss Meriter, Callan Drew. Main item: the Q3 marketing spend for the Lumenfold launch gets trimmed by roughly a third. Priya flagged that trade-show presence in Velmont stays, but the print campaign is cut entirely. Sales leads should adjust pipeline expectations accordingly and lean on referral programs. Callan will circulate revised targets next week. Context for the decision is captured in the note below.

board note of kafof-yahag: Druaelox Foods plans to raise the Holwyn list price by 35 percent in July.